Devotion 16 (by Dr Joseph Agbi): The multi-faceted benefits of seeking His Face

Saturday, December 8, 2018 by Joseph Agbi Leave a Comment

If My people, who are called by My name, will humble themselves and pray and seek My face… (2 Chronicles 7:14 NIV).  There is a step beyond prayer. It’s the place of seeking His face—not just His hands, not just His blessings and benefits, but seeking Him and His face. For too long we’ve wanted Him to slip His hand out from under the veil to dispense our allowance, while He has longed for us to enter in to behold Him and worship Him. If you get His face, you gain His favor. His hands bless where His favor flows.

(Tommy Tenney)

The blessing of the LORD brings wealth, without painful toil for it (Prov. 10:22, NIV). God’s people are special to Him despite our inadequacies. He realizes man has fallen short of His glory, hence He sent His Son to be the mediator between Himself and us.

2 Chron. 7:14, NIV reads: If my people, which are called by my name, shall humble themselves, and pray, and seek my face, and turn from their wicked ways; then will I hear from heaven, and will forgive their sin, and will heal their land.

In this passage, God wants His people to:

  • Humble themselves
  • Pray
  • Seek His Face
  • Turn from their wicked ways

When these are done by man, God’s response would be to:

  • Hear from heaven
  • Forgive our sins
  • Heal our land

The start of reconciliation with the Lord is to fear Him so He can fill our hearts with His wisdom. That means we come to Him with a humble heart. Prov. 1:7 says, The fear of the Lord is the beginning of wisdom, and Prov. 9:10 NASB, says likewise, The fear of the LORD is the beginning of wisdom, And the knowledge of the Holy One is understanding. However, humility is key because the opposite of humility is pride. When people do not fear the Lord, the society becomes lawless quickly. When people fear the Lord, the Spirit of God governs the lives of men, Jesus becomes exalted and his blessings and favour flows and encompasses the people.

The antithesis to humility is pride. Pride goes before a fall like it was for Adam and Eve in the Garden of Eden. Even though they were wise, they both allowed their humility to be stolen first by satan and their wisdom was corrupted, so God cannot be questioned when He said we should humble ourselves first. Do you want promotion, then fear the Lord and humble yourself before God. In 1 Peter 5:6-7, it reads, Therefore humble yourselves under the mighty hand of God, that He may exalt you in due time, casting all your care upon Him, for He cares for you. If you live a humble and submissive live to God, there is a time He has programmed for your exaltation.

In the passage under review, God demands we pray as a condition before He answers. Jesus said we should learn to ask, knock and seek. He wants us to be persistent. It’s good to know specifically what we are praying for so we can know when the prayer is answered. General prayers is not enough many times. If we are praying for the church, we should be specific for example, revival, or the Pastor and the elders, for the sick or those in need, church finances, etc. If we are praying for the nation, we should equally be specific: for those in authority, for economic prosperity, for Law and order, for good harvest, etc. When we pray for ourselves, you know in your heart where the shoe pinches. It could be for yourself and family to have good health, jobs for the unemployed, your children and their academic work, etc.

The next step is to seek His Face. When we seek His face it is to get more acquainted with Him. It’s not to line up your request. God deserves our praises and only Him deserves the glory. That means spending quality time with the Lord even when it is not convenient. When cultivating friendship we spend time to know the person. So it is with God. Abraham was called at 75 years old, had Isaac at 100 and died at 175 years old. That means he spent a whole 100 years knowing God and seeking His face. Being a person of resolute faith, he earned the honour of being called a Friend of God.

The ways of man does not promote the righteousness of God. God is angry with the wicked everyday (Psalm 7:11). He judges the righteous, how much more the wicked.

When we fulfill our part, God says He will hear from heaven. Heaven is just a block away when conditions are right from our end. God dispatches His angels to attend to us, and remove all obstacles on the way hindering our prayers. Our sins are forgiven and then He heals our land.

Devotion 15 (by Dr Joseph Agbi): Winners stay on track, power on and have the finishing line in sight

Saturday, December 1, 2018 by Joseph Agbi Leave a Comment

Satan’s most successful trick is to get us to race to false finish lines. He works tirelessly to get us to stop short and say, “We’ve made it!” He delights when he sees us fall or pull over to the wayside only to notice at the last moment that the finish line is still ahead. The apostle knew of what he spoke when he said, “I press toward the mark, forgetting those things that are behind” (see Phil. 3:13-14).

(The God Chasers, 73)

The first modern Olympics was held in 1896 in Athens, Greece, where the game also returned in 2004 after the centennial event was held earlier in Atlanta Georgia in 1996. In 2000, it was held in Sydney, Australia. According to historians, the first ancient Olympic was held in 776 BC in Greece.

In the Olympics, false starts are common and there are many who start the race but do not finish either due to injury, lack of energy and the like. False starters in an athletic event get a first warning and after the second warning, they are usually dismissed from the event. No matter how much they prepared or whether they would have been first, they have no chance to show their talent or win the prize. An example was Linford Christie, the 1992 Olympic British-born 100m champion, who could not defend his title due to two false starts and was disqualified in the event in Atlanta 1996. I watched that event live on TV.  You can watch it on YouTube. It was a test of nerves. That race was won by Donovan Bailey of Canada. A more notorious Athlete in the event was Ben Johnson who, in 1988, tested positive for steroids and set a superhuman record of 9.50 seconds, a record he boasted would be unequaled for 50 years. Needless to say he was banned for life from ever participating in an Olympic event.

The 2018 men’s 100m current world record holder is the Jamaican-born Usain Bolt, who dashed from the starting blocks like lightning and powered on to the finish line, holding the Olympic and world record at 9.58s set in 2009. The current women’s world record is 10.49s set by the late American Florence Griffith-Joyner in 1988, a record that has lasted for about 30 years. I love the 100m dash because literally, the whole world stands still for 10s while the events play-out and athletes, spectators and officials are all tense, waiting for who would win the race.

Pertaining to spiritual matters, Christ said, “The first shall be last and the last first”. That would be fun to watch, at least by the angels, except that it is a much more serious matter when there would be much weeping and wailing, and joyous moments for those who are truly first in the eyes of Christ. Jesus is the one who recognizes the efforts saints put in by His grace in promoting the cause of His kingdom and He will reward us in due time. As said in 1 Cor. 4:5, “ Therefore judge nothing before the time, until the Lord come, who both will bring to light the hidden things of darkness, and will make manifest the counsels of the hearts: and then shall every man have praise of God.” In this verse, praise means reward.

In the Olympics, there are different medals. There is gold, silver and bronze medals. Gold is reserved for the best overall athlete or competitor, silver for the second best and bronze for the third best. There is usually no medals for others but they may receive praise or complementary prizes for their participation and sportsmanship. Those who do not win at all are sometimes cheered on to the finish line by the spectators. So there is a reward for participation and there is a reward for finishing well.

For the saints, the Bible says in 2 Cor. 5:10,  For we must all appear before the judgment seat of Christ; that every one may receive the things done in his body, according to that he hath done, whether it be good or bad. That is called BEMA, an acronym for the platform ancient Olympians stood to receive their rewards. A time is coming for the reward from Christ but right now let us identify clearly the finish line, and race well. Note that the race is not always for the fastest nor for the strongest, but sometimes time and chance may determine the victors and losers (Eccl. 9:11). That is where God’s timing comes in. As said by Paul, he was born in due time to be an apostle to the gentiles (1 Cor. 15:8). What if he was born a hundred years earlier or a hundred years later? He would not live in the same century that Christ came to the earth.

The work God assigned to Paul was clear to Paul from the beginning. He had asked God at his conversion on the road to Damascus, “what will you have me do Lord”, and God told him through Ananias the prophet, “I have chosen you to be my witness to the gentiles (Acts 9:6, 15-16; Acts 22:21; Gal. 2:8; 1 Tim 2:17).

So Paul knew what he signed for when he turned to Christ and preached Him. We may not have had the same dramatic conversion as he had, but nonetheless we are sure we have met Christ and are saved. Why are we not so determined as he to be sold out totally for Christ? Towards the end of his life Paul said in 2 Tim 4:7-8, I have fought a good fight, I have finished my course, I have kept the faith: Henceforth there is laid up for me a crown of righteousness, which the Lord, the righteous judge, shall give me at that day: and not to me only, but unto all them also that love his appearing.

Paul saw the finish line and raced towards it. He had cautioned earlier in 1 Cor. 9:24-27 that a boxer who wants to give his opponent a technical knockout in a boxing challenge has to fight well and according to the rules. Are you fighting well? Do you see the finish line? Is your opponent wearied or is he wearying you. The Lord help us to accomplish and conquer. We have the victory in sight in Jesus name. Amen!

Devotion 14 (by Dr Joseph Agbi): God chasers retry when they don’t catch Him the first time

Saturday, November 24, 2018 by Joseph Agbi Leave a Comment

I know there’s more because there are people who encountered the “more” and were changed forever—God chasers! I pray, “Lord, I want to see You like John saw You! I want to know You like Paul knew You!”

(Tommy Tenney)

There is more when we worship God passionately.   David worshiped God passionately when he brought the ark to Jerusalem from the house of Obededom where the ark had resided for three months. God blessed Obededom and his household for his love and for housing the ark.

Fearful of God’s wrath for slaying Uzzah, David had abandoned the ark in Obededom’s house. God is no respecter of any man. Any man whose heart is right in His sight, God blesses that person. David hearing of the blessings God rained on Obededom now prepared to bring the ark to Jerusalem. God daily loads his children with daily benefits (Psalm 68:15). He probably unloaded all the blessings He had for everyone at the first in the matter of Uzzah, but when He saw David, the Levites and the assembly were not prepared for the blessing and the parade was not going to end well He kept all the blessings. Obededom having housed the ark after the death of Uzzah, God unloaded the blessings on Him. How great and good our God is! Obededom feared the Lord, consecrated himself and housed the ark. That godly fear translates to love. You will have something to show for your service when you serve the Lord faithfully. Obededom’s blessings was evident to everyone including king David.

So David would not remove the ark of the Lord unto him into the city of David: but David carried it aside into the house of Obededom the Gittite.  And the ark of the Lord continued in the house of Obededom the Gittite three months: and the Lord blessed Obededom, and all his household. And it was told king David, saying, The Lord hath blessed the house of Obededom, and all that pertaineth unto him, because of the ark of God. So David went and brought up the ark of God from the house of Obededom into the city of David with gladness (2 Sam. 6:10-12).

David knew there was more than meets the eye. The ark is a symbol of blessings primarily, not a symbol of destruction. God wants to bless his people not to destroy them. As soon as David knew what to do, he reorganized the parade and did it with fanfare and a lot of animal sacrifice to God; barely stepping six paces before sacrificing another oxen.  David leapt and danced with all his heart and might before the Lord. However, David’s dance was not pleasant in his wife, Michal’s eyes (2 Sam. 6:16). She counted it as too lowly. She reproved him and said he belittled himself before her maidens. That incurred God’s wrath. She became barren for the rest of her life. The curse causeless shall not come.  Michal was Saul’s daughter. Saul had placed a curse on her daughter when he gave her to David in marriage. Saul also had murderous intentions towards David for the most part of Saul’s life. Perhaps for these reason, that David and Saul did not get along well, Michal lived a bitter life. Her father had died an inglorious death in the hand of the Philistines after consulting a witch. All these were well known in the palace. Other women had children that they could call their own but she had none.

After the processing, the bible says David distributed gifts to all that came including to those in his household (2 Sam. 6:18-20a). That was a good way to end the day. Everyone was blessed except Michal. There is more for everyone whose heart is right before God and who rejoices before Him.

I would rather chase after Him with joy and gladness and get His blessings. God chasers dance with all their heart and might before the Lord! Are you a God chaser?
